Hello experts,
is it possible to delete the subrows data? I dont need it twice.
The data which I want to delete, I marked it with a red rectangle.
It is possible to do that in Power BI?

Hi @azaterol ,
You could create a calculated column as a mark to these subrows and use this mark to filter these data.
mark = if(condition,"sub","not sub")
In the dax formula, you could add a condition to the formula like:
measure = calculate(sum(value),filter(table,mark="sub"))
If I misunderstood your meaning, please show some sample data and expected result to us.
